The GBX1600150551F: The 15:1 reduction ratio means the input speed is divided by 15 while torque is multiplied by roughly the same factor minus efficiency losses — this is the primary selection parameter for matching motor speed to load RPM. Continuous output torque is 700 N.m at 100 rpm, with a maximum intermittent torque of 1120 N.m at the same speed — the continuous figure governs duty cycle sizing; the maximum covers startup and short overloads. Torsional rigidity of 41 N.m/arcmin and maximum backlash of 10 arc.min define positioning repeatability — for indexing or servo applications, the backlash figure is the one that determines whether the gearbox meets the accuracy budget.

Load limits and service life — what 30,000 hours buys you

Rated service life is 30,000 hours at 100 rpm and 30 °C — this is the L10 bearing life under rated load, not a hard failure point. The gearbox is lubricated for life, so no maintenance interval for oil changes. Maximum axial force Fa is 6000 N for the 30,000-hour life, or 8000 N if you accept 10,000-hour life. Radial force Fr follows the same pattern: 4200 N for 30,000 hours, 6000 N for 10,000 hours, with force applied mid-shaft. These are the limits for overhung loads like pulleys or sprockets. Efficiency is 94 % — about 6 % of input power is lost as heat. Noise level is 70 dB at 1 m, no-load, which is typical for a straight-tooth planetary of this size; expect a few dB higher under full load.

Sourcing an obsolete planetary — what to expect

The 160 mm diameter housing is black anodized aluminium with shaft output IP54 protection — the IP rating means it resists dust ingress and splashing water but is not rated for washdown. Shaft material is C45 steel. Available through independent surplus channels — quantities are lot-specific and confirmed at RFQ. No direct drop-in replacement from Schneider's current catalog has been identified; a functional replacement would need matching the 160 mm frame, 15:1 ratio, and 700 N.m continuous torque.
